This model has been launched as Makita first HP(high pressure) air compressor.
1,500W high output motor generates maximum 2.58MPa air flow performance to
exploit the full potential of HP pneumatic tools such as nailer, stapler, screwdriver 
and impact driver.

Four couplers are on the front. The two couplers are for HP pneumatic tools,
the others are for RP (regular pressure) pneumatic tools.
Guard with seven bumpers is equipped to protect their couplers and body.
